About The Role
The main mission of the Mobile Core Network Engineer is to ensure the design and implementation of innovative core network solutions that enhance the overall telecommunications infrastructure, driving the organization forward towards its vision of seamless connectivity and advanced network reliability.

*Main activities*

  • Design and develop technical solutions tailored to client projects, including High-Level Design (HLD) and Low-Level Design (LLD).
  • Define the implementation roadmap for 4G and 5G core network solutions aligned with client needs.
  • Contribute to the successful deployment of mobile core network solutions in lab, pre-production, and production environments, ensuring horizontal and vertical integration.
  • Work within a Continuous Integration/Continuous Deployment (CI-CD) environment.
  • Define test scenarios, execute tests, and analyze collected traces in end-to-end (E2E) environments, including 5G, VoLTE, and IoT applications.
  • Provide ongoing support for deployed solutions in production and address any related responsibilities.

Required Skills
In-depth knowledge of mobile networks, encompassing protocols, architectures, and interworking capabilities.

  • Mastery of LTE/5G architectures and engineering concepts. Knowledge of 3GPP standards related to mobile core networks.
  • Practical experience with key mobile core network elements, including AMF/MME, SMF/SPGW-C, UPF/SPGW-U, and others.
  • Proven experience in deploying mobile core network solutions in operational environment.
  • Experience in support activities for operational networks.
  • Familiarity with functional, performance, and E2E testing tools.
  • Proficient with CI-CD integration and testing automation tools, such as GitLab.
  • Experience with containerized mobile core network deployments in Telco cloud environments, such as Redhat OpenShift.
  • Knowledge of OSS and BSS tools
  • Understanding of 4G/5G RAN radio networks.
  • Practical knowledge of IPv4 and IPv6 architectures, including IP routing, QoS, MPLS, and VPN technologies.
  • Awareness of security measures and technologies pertinent to mobile core networks.

About You
Within OINIS/ Services , the " Mobile Services " department is responsible for the architecture, engineering, the construction, deployment and operation of all international mobile services (roaming, messaging, 5G CNaaS), which are one of the growth drivers for international wholesale. The department's ambition is to drive the software transformation of mobile services as part of the move to 5G.

The Mobile Core Network Team is in charge of the architecture, engineering, deployment and operation of the mobile core network. The team is providing support to multiple projects delivered to OB (IoT-A, IoT-N, …) and OW/OWI (M(V)NO CNaaS, OLB, …). It contributes also to answer to different RFPs (IRIS2, …).
